Watercress Citrus Salad with Pomegranate-Poppy Seed Dressing

Food Network Canada
Prep Time
20 min
Yields
6-8 servings

A tangy, bold salad.

ingredients

¼
cup pomegranate juice
1
Tbsp rice vinegar
2
tsp Dijon mustard
1
tsp clover honey
½
tsp finely grated orange zest
¼
tsp poppy seeds
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
½
cup canola oil
2
navel oranges, segmented, juices caught over a bowl
1
red grapefruit, segmented, juices caught over a bowl
1
lb(s) jicama, peeled and cut into matchsticks
2
bunches watercress, stems discarded and coarsely chopped
¼
cup pomegranate seeds

directions

Step 1

Whisk together the pomegranate juice, vinegar, mustard, honey, lime and orange zest and poppy seeds in a medium bowl and season with salt and pepper. Slowly whisk in the oil until emulsified.

Step 2

Put the citrus in a bowl; add the jicama and watercress. Add a few tablespoons of the reserved citrus juices and some of the pomegranate dressing, season with salt and pepper and toss to coat. Transfer to a platter and garnish with the pomegranate seeds.
